Abstract

Most of the event detection methods based on dependency parsing only focus on the single-hop connection of dependency syntax structure. It ignores the multi-hop connection between words, resulting in the lack of semantic information between trigger words and some related entities, which affects the efficiency of event detection. Therefore, this paper proposed an event detection model integrating multi-hop relation labels and dependency syntactic structure information to improve the recognition performance of event trigger words. This paper designed a new dependency syntax "multi hop tree" and multi hop relation label search algorithm to enhance the event-representation ability of core vocabulary. Furthermore, it used graph attention network to aggregate the multi-level word representation, which improved the event detection performance. Results on ACE2005 dataset show that this event detection method improves the performance of the benchmark model by nearly 2%.

Application Research of Computers, founded in 1984, is an academic journal of computing technology sponsored by Sichuan Institute of Computer Sciences under the Science and Technology Department of Sichuan Province.

Aiming at the urgently needed cutting-edge technology in this discipline, Application Research of Computers reflects the mainstream technology, hot technology and the latest development trend of computer application research at home and abroad in a timely manner. The main contents of the journal include high-level academic papers in this discipline, the latest scientific research results and major application results. The contents of the columns involve new theories of computer discipline, basic computer theory, algorithm theory research, algorithm design and analysis, blockchain technology, system software and software engineering technology, pattern recognition and artificial intelligence, architecture, advanced computing, parallel processing, database technology, computer network and communication technology, information security technology, computer image graphics and its latest hot application technology.
